EnumerableExtensions.Split(T) Method

Splits the input sequence into a sequence of chunks of the specified size.

Namespace: CodeJam.Collections
Assembly: CodeJam (in CodeJam.dll) Version: 1.1.0.0 (1.1.0.0)

Syntax

C#

public static IEnumerable<T[]> Split<T>(
	this IEnumerable<T> source,
	int size
)

Parameters

 

source
Type: System.Collections.Generic.IEnumerable(T)
The sequence to split into chunks.
size
Type: System.Int32
The size of the chunks.

Return Value

Type: IEnumerable(T[])
A sequence of chunks of the specified size.

Usage Note

In Visual Basic and C#, you can call this method as an instance method on any object of type IEnumerable(T). When you use instance method syntax to call this method, omit the first parameter. For more information, see Extension Methods (Visual Basic) or Extension Methods (C# Programming Guide).
